The principal characteristic of traditional economy is:
- An agrarian structure of self-supply, using exchange of goods as commercial relationships in the society, this exchange are within the community. In few words, is the economy based in subsistence.
With this in mind, we can say that early summerian civilization was based on traditional economy, because it had mainly a self-sufficient agricultural base for basic food and housing conditions, also, the animal breeding was used to take care of the primary needs of its inhabitants. They were an agrarian society that used exchange to provide themself with the goods they need and couldn't cultivate.

Theodor Herzl was the Austro-Hungarian Jew who was a pivotal figure in the development of Zionism
Explanation:
- He was an Austro-Hungarian journalist of Jewish descent who was engaged in journalism, politics, and was also a publicist.
- Although he was not overly inclined to Judaism in his early youth, later events, and especially the Dreyfus affair, made him aware of the Jewish issue.
- With the publication of two books, The State of the Jews and the Old Country, the New Land, in which he addresses issues related to the life of Jews in what was then Europe, Herzl became known as the originator of Zionism.
